Rome’s Most Scenic Photography Spots
Italy’s eternal city is a photographer’s paradise. From ancient ruins to picturesque piazzas and stunning views of the Tiber River, Rome offers countless opportunities to capture unforgettable images. Here are some of the best photography spots in Rome:
1. The Colosseum at Sunset
Address: Via dei Fori Imperiali
Capture the iconic Amphitheater’s grandeur as the sun sets behind it. The fading light brings out the intricate details and textures of this ancient wonder, making for a breathtaking photo.
2. Piazza Navona at Night
Address: Piazza Navona
This charming square is adorned with beautiful Bernini fountains and baroque architecture. As night falls, the lights reflected in the water create a stunning effect, perfect for capturing vibrant colors and movement.
3. The Pantheon by Day
Address: Piazza della Rotonda
Photograph this magnificently preserved ancient temple during the day to showcase its imposing dome and oculus. The natural light highlights the intricate details of the building’s architecture.
4. Trevi Fountain
Address: Via delle Fontane di Trevi
This baroque masterpiece is a photographer’s dream. Capture the beauty of this fountain at dawn or dusk when the sunlight creates a magical atmosphere, and the water splashes create mesmerizing patterns.
5. The Vatican Cityscape
Address: Piazza San Pietro
Look out over the Vatican from the piazza in front of St. Peter’s Basilica for an unforgettable panoramic view. Capture the grandeur of the basilica and the surrounding cityscape, with its picturesque rooftops and cypress trees.
6. Campo de’ Fiori Market
Address: Piazza Campo de’ Fiori
Photograph this bustling market in the morning when it’s still relatively quiet. The vibrant colors and lively atmosphere make for a dynamic image, showcasing the daily life of Romans.
7. Castel Sant’Angelo at Night
Address: Lungotevere Castello
Capture the majestic beauty of this ancient fortress as night falls. The stunning views of the Tiber River and the surrounding cityscape are breathtaking when illuminated by the stars or streetlights.
